crown reduction FAQS

Crown reduction is the process of carefully shortening the height and spread of a tree’s canopy. It reduces weight on heavy branches, improves shape, and helps maintain the tree’s overall health and safety without removing it entirely.

Pruning removes specific branches to shape or manage growth, while thinning focuses on reducing internal density. Crown reduction, on the other hand, shortens the outer canopy to control overall size and prevent overextension or damage.

When carried out by trained professionals, crown reduction is safe and beneficial. It encourages new, healthy growth and reduces stress on the tree’s structure, preventing splitting or storm damage.

Most trees only need crown reduction every 3–5 years, depending on the species and growth rate. Your local tree surgeon can advise the best schedule to keep the tree strong and well-shaped.
